The Suzhou River runs through Shanghai. Under a bridge across the river, Gao Zhihua sets up a bicycle repair stall. Next to it a woman named Qin Nan puts up a tailoring stall. Both of them have spent years in the countryside and have now returned to Shanghai and become self-employed.
Gao Zhihua's mother likes Qin Nan and hopes that she will become her daughter-in-law. Gao Zhihua also feels deeply attached to Qin Nan, but he does not know how to express his love. He and his mother are a bit puzzled by Qin Nan's constantly solemn face and withdrawn speech.
The fact is that Qin Nan has a five-year-old son. When she was in the countryside she fell in love with a young man and bore his child. But the man later deserted her and went abroad. She has raised the boy all by herself. Afraid of gossip and persecution in the city, she has kept her secret and left her son in the country.
One day she comes across Xiao Yun, a crippled girl, whose words and example give her courage. She brings her son from the countryside to Shanghai. Immediately rumors spread. The Gao's family also faces a crisis. The mother completely changes her attitude towards Qin Nan. The son is undergoing a severe test of his feelings ...
